- Managing damage caps
Today, there are caps imposed on non-economic damages caused due to medical malpractice cases in San Diego. The cap, according to 2023, for wrongful death is $500,000, which has been rising by a whopping $50,000 per year till such time it becomes $1 million. Therefore, it is necessary for the victim’s family to get connected to an expert lawyer who can pursue both the non-economic and economic damages. It will help to increase the effect of capped amounts.
- Awareness of the statute of limitations
Any wrongful death caused because of medical malpractice should be filed within two years of the incident. If for any reason you miss out on this time window, you might lose out on your rights. Even if you have a strong case and evidence, not following the case on time can make you lose the opportunity to get the compensation you rightfully deserve. An expert lawyer can monitor the deadlines and ensure that you can avert procedural disqualification as much as possible.
